Independence Station Road to Close for Bridge Repair
An Independence road will be closed for a couple days next week. Kenton County Public Works announced that Independence Station Road will be closed between Kentucky 17 and Cody Road from Monday, August 14 to Wednesday, August 16 for bridge repair. Independence Debates House Design
Debate broke out Monday night in Independence over a proposed ordinance that could dictate how future home builders in the community could build their homes. The ordinance, which is intended to “promote harmonious development and add to the visual and/or architectural character of the city,” has left Independence council members divided for months. Independence Turns Over Fowler Creek Sewer to SD1, Will Build New Basketball Courts
Independence City Council celebrated a resolution that turns over the Fowler Creek Sewer System to Sanitation District 1. Lawsuits associated with the system delayed the city’s move, which follows many other local cities in joining SD1. The resolution was passed unanimously.
